Paul Dijoud (born 25 June 1938) is an ex-minister of state for Monaco. He was in office from 1994-1997.
Dijoud was born in Neuilly-sur-Seine. He served as French ambassador to Colombia (1988-1991), Mexico (1992-1994) and Argentina (1997-2003).
